The Filipino spirit is rooted in bayanihan — the spirit of communal unity and cooperation. It is rooted in resilience, pride in our Filipino culture, and love for family and community. It is the quiet strength that carries us through challenges and the joyful spirit that brings us together in celebration. May this spirit continue to guide everything we do.

Tonight, let us celebrate not only the achievements of our organization, but also the promise of its future—especially as we look forward to our 60th Anniversary next year. Let us dance, connect, and reaffirm our shared mission to uplift our community, honor our Filipino heritage, and continue supporting and granting scholarships to deserving senior high school students—ensuring a bright future for generations of Filipino Americans in the City of Livermore.
​
This organization is very close to my heart and to our family, as two of my sons were former LFA scholars, and all three of them are currently active members of the LFA Dance Troupe. We are forever grateful to this organization, as well as to its senior leaders, for their unwavering commitment to guiding and supporting us, and for paving the way for us to thrive in today’s world. For my family, this organization is not just a community—it is our home.
